Secure connection fail when loading stream URL in Firefox
With a recent update to Firefox (I'm on 65.0.1 64-bit Win10 now), I can no longer load the Shoutcast stream for my station (listen.shoutcast.com/pituey). Does anyone else see this?
Other clients are OK with this URL, but Firefox says "The page you are trying to view cannot be shown because the authenticity of the received data could not be verified. Please contact the website owners to inform them of this problem." I've never had much luck with attempts to contact Shoutcast with questions before. Is this problem due to my own MB encoder still using the V1 format? Or is it just a legacy SSL or TLS issue that Shoutcast needs to fix on the sever side? [SOLVED] Secure connection fail when loading stream URL in Firefox
The problem was solved by deactivating this plugin:
Widevine Content Decryption Module
Issue/bug filed with WideVine. |
